> Does anyone know of a program/code out there for high volume voice
> broadcasting, the applications include high volume political calling,
> outbound surveys, emergency notifications, patient reminders, etc, etc.
> Looking for a program that can handle small volumes of calls, example 50
> to 200 calls for doctors offices to very large call volumes of
> 1,000,0000 calls per hour for mass messaging.
>
>
> For a project like this, a distributed solution would be ideal. You
> know, Google-style: lots of low-end machines, cheaper and redundancy
> included. With Asterisk you probably can't squeeze more than 250 calls
> even on a decent hardware, and for 1,000,000 calls per hour, say 2
> minutes in duration (with call setup), you need about 130 decent
> machines. Or like 300 low-end ones... so like 8 racks full.
>
> The code should be pretty simple (this setup is easily distributable).
> One beefy database server (or a small cluster for redundancy) can
> handle ~500-1000 queries/sec you'd need to sustain for 1,000,000 calls
> per hour.

> Yes, you definitely need to have a distributed solution to scale up to the
> 1M calls/hour, but the architecture is much more complex than you first
> might think it is.
> First you need to have a set of machines as directors to keep track of
> what machines have outdial capabilities. Using a director approach allows
> one to have better control of the systems and receive up to the minute
> reporting concerning the efficiency of the cluster of asterisk machines.
> Arguably you could reverse the solution and have the individual asteriskboxes query the database when it has capability to place a call, but it is
> easy to have two or more asterisk boxes attempting to dial the same
> number. You also have the problem of not detecting asterisk boxes that are
> not pulling their own weight as easily.
>
> The bigger problem is call scheduling. Your queueing system gets very
> complex very fast when you start servicing multiple clients with different
> requirements and different workloads. Lets take the examples from the first
> email: a doctor's office placing patient reminders and a political campaign.
> Everything is great when the system is processing the patient reminders
> because the system is lightly loaded. Then the political campaign starts and
> the system gets flooded with thousands of calls (seems to me that 1M calls
> is a bit much unless you are doing national political campaigns). As the
> campaign calls take over the system, one will find that without the proper
> queuing algorithms the patient reminders are now being placed 2 days after
> the appointments.
>
> Finally, blacklists and do not call lists need to be incorporated into the
> system. If  I remember correctly there are a number of federal regulations
> concerning automated calling that also need to be addressed in the system
> along with observing time of day restrictions for the destination number.
